The image depicts a man in a portrait. The man is shown from the upper body up, facing slightly to the right with his head turned towards the viewer. He has a prominent nose, thin lips, and a small pointed beard, along with a neatly trimmed mustache. His hair is styled back and includes an ornate hairpiece or crown with pearls and decorative elements. He is dressed in a high-collared garment resembling a robe with decorative buttons down the front and a sash or ascot across his chest. The man wears a large earring in his left ear. The background features an oval frame with the inscription "HENRY III ROY DE FRANCE ET DE POLOGNE." The name "Thomas de Leu" is credited at the bottom of the image within a border. The background has an engraving-style shading typical of historical portraits.
